When Monitored:
With the ignition on and battery voltage greater than 10.4 volts.
Set Condition:
The circuit voltage to the ECM is above a calibrated threshold for a certainperiod of time.
Possible Causes
OTHER DTC’S
A/C PRESSURE SENSOR
(C918) SIGNAL CIRCUIT SHORTED TO BATTERY POSITIVE
(F855) 5-VOLT SUPPLY CIRCUIT SHORTED TO BATTERY POSITIVE
(K916) RETURN CIRCUIT OPEN FROM ECM HARNESS CONNECTOR TO A/C HARNESS CONNECTOR
ECM
INTERMITTENT CONDITION
Always perform the Pre-Diagnostic Troubleshooting procedure before proceeding. (Refer to 9 - ENGINE -
DIAGNOSIS AND TESTING)
Diagnostic Test
1.OTHER DTC’S
Turn the ignition on.
With the scan tool, read DTCs.
Are other DTC’s present?
Ye s>>
Repair other DTC’s first.
Perform POWERTRAIN VERIFICATION TEST VER - 1 (DIESEL). (Refer to 8 - ELECTRICAL/ELEC-
TRONIC CONTROL MODULES/ENGINE CONTROL MODULE - DIAGNOSIS AND TESTING)
No>>
Go To 2
2.HARNESS OPEN
Turn the ignition off.
Disconnect the A/C pressure sending unit harness connector.
Check connectors - Clean/repair as necessary.
Turn the ignition on.
Measure the voltage between the (F855) 5-volt supply circuit and
(K916) return circuit of the sensor harness connector.
Is the voltage between 4.5 and 5.5 volts?
Ye s>>
Go To 3
No>>
Go To 4

When Monitored:
While the ignition is on
Set Condition:
Speed control MUX switch below 1.0 volts for 5 seconds.
Possible Causes
S/C WIRING HARNESS OBSERVABLE PROBLEM
S/C SWITCH (ON/OFF)
CLOCKSPRING SHORTED TO GROUND
S/C SWITCH (RESUME/ACCEL)
S/C SWITCH SIGNAL CIRCUIT SHORTED TO GROUND
S/C SIGNAL CIRCUIT SHORTED TO SENSOR GROUND
ECM
Always perform the Pre-Diagnostic Troubleshooting procedure before proceeding. (Refer to 9 - ENGINE -
DIAGNOSIS AND TESTING)
Diagnostic Test
1.S/C SWITCH VOLTAGE BELOW 1.0 VOLT
Turn the ignition on.
With the scan tool, read the S/C Switch volts status in the ECM.
Is the S/C Switch voltage below 1.0 volt?
Ye s>>
Go To 3
No>>
Go To 2
2.S/C WIRING HARNESS OBSERVABLE PROBLEM
Turn the ignition off.
Using the Schematics as a guide, inspect the Wiring and Connectors.
Were any problems found?
Ye s>>
Repair as necessary.
Perform POWERTRAIN VERIFICATION TEST VER - 1 (DIESEL). (Refer to 8 - ELECTRICAL/ELEC-
TRONIC CONTROL MODULES/ENGINE CONTROL MODULE - DIAGNOSIS AND TESTING)
No>>
Go To 3
3.S/C SWITCH (ON/OFF)
Turn the ignition off.
Disconnect the S/C ON/OFF Switch harness connector.
NOTE: Check connectors - Clean/repair as necessary.
Turn the ignition on.
With the scan tool in Sensors, read the S/C Switch volts in the ECM.
Did the S/C Switch volts change to 5.0 volts?
Ye s>>
Replace the S/C ON/OFF Switch.
Perform POWERTRAIN VERIFICATION TEST VER - 1 (DIESEL). (Refer to 8 - ELECTRICAL/ELEC-
TRONIC CONTROL MODULES/ENGINE CONTROL MODULE - DIAGNOSIS AND TESTING)
No>>
Go To 4
